Abstract

The invention discloses a kind of obstetrics' sucker midwifery devices, its structure includes spongy layer, cupule head one, flexible glue layer, cupule head two, fixed outer bar, fixed block, control adsorbent equipment, pushing plate, drain pipe, liquid-collecting bin, timetable, air inlet, pressure gauge, spongy layer is fixed on arc-shaped shape on one inner wall of cupule head and is set to two top of cupule head, cupule head one is flexibly connected with control adsorbent equipment and is installed in two inside middle-end of cupule head, and flexible glue layer is fixed on two outlet inside wall of cupule head.This is practical the utility model has the advantages that increasing the pressure of suction cup interior in order to realize obstetrics' sucker midwifery device by adjusting resisting force sheet, discharge can be sucked out for the intracorporal discharged liquid of mother while can preventing resistance is excessive to cause baby head injured and use absorption using sucker midwifery by being adjusted according to fixed resistance, be easy to use and cleaned to offer convenience before midwifery and after midwifery.

Technical field
The present invention is a kind of obstetrics' sucker midwifery device, belongs to obstetrics' sucker midwifery device field.
Background technique
Everyone birth is to produce to be born in generation from the abdomen of mother, process be it is very arduous, have every year very More mothers and child lose life in difficult labour, and medical field attaches great importance to this, and miscellaneous midwifery device gradually comes into people The visual field.
Existing technology can only be easy to cause baby head injury and liquid absorption device is not easy clearly with adjusting pressure is felt It washes, brings cumbersome workload for postpartum, it is impracticable.
